Family tree Peet » Christoffel Bennekers (1894-1942)

Personal data Christoffel Bennekers 

  • He was born on May 28, 1894 in Zwolle.
  • He died on August 15, 1942 in Sint Michiels Gestel, he was 48 years old.

Notes about Christoffel Bennekers

Erelijst van gevallenen 1940 - 1945

Christoffel Bennekers
Geboorteplaats: Zwolle Geboortedatum: 28 - 05 - 1894 Plaats van overlijden: Goirle
Datum van overlijden: 15 - 08 - 1942
Beroep: Hoofdinspecteur van politie
Groep: Verzet Pagina 787
Gerrit Kobes; René Bennekers; Peter Bennekers

Graf id-nummer: 1044822 Begraafplaatsnr.: 2343 (Plaats)aanduiding: 1 SINTMICHIELSG 2413
Coördinaten: 51,6386404; 5,3504452
Omschrijving: SINT-MICHIELSGESTEL, oorlogsmonument Kerkplein, Sint-Michielsgestel, Noord-Brabant

Het oorlogsmonument in Sint-Michielsgestel is opgericht ter nagedachtenis aan alle dorpsgenoten die in de Tweede Wereldoorlog of bij de strijd in het voormalige Nederlands-Indië door oorlogshandelingen zijn omgekomen. Tevens worden met het gedenkteken de gijzelaars van kamp Beekvliet herdacht die door de bezetter zijn gefusilleerd.
